| Sony Pictures Entertainment Puts ‘Searching 2’ Into Motion
The 2018 Sundance darling and summer indie hit Searching will be getting a sequel. The original film, starring John Cho and Debra Messing, centered on a father who was desperate to find her missing daughter. As the police investigation leads nowhere, the father turns to the only place that may lead to his daughter’s whereabouts, her laptop. This is great news for a film that deserved a lot more attention than it got. And the best thing about it is that writer/director Aneesh Chaganty, co-writer/producer Sev Ohanian, and producer Natalie Qasabian will all be back in their creative capacities to bring a sequel to audiences. | Phil Lord and Chris Miller Say Their ‘Spider-Man: Into The Spider-Verse’ TV Spin-Offs Will Be “Really Special”
Phil Lord and Chris Miller are very adept at being able to give us entertaining material in all mediums from live-action to animation and even television. They are even more well-known for taking risks on projects that many deem to be failures. However, time and again, they have proven the skeptics wrong. As such, they have shown that they can give us hits by directing films like The LEGO Movie and Jump Street films. And of course, the two were also producers on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se, which won them their first Oscar for Best Animated Feature. That leads us to our next report. | ‘Brightburn’ Trailer: James Gunn Puts A Dark Twisted Spin On Superbeings Who Fall From The Sky
James Gunn will not be stopped. Although what happened to him this past summer was tragic, losing his place within the MCU, the filmmaker has picked himself up to give us a movie that he had been secretly producing for quite some time. And now we know what that film is. The first trailer for Brightburn was released over the weekend, and it teases of what happens when a bundle of joy from another world turns out to be a full-on nightmare.
